One of the prettiest places to visit. Five miles of trails, all maintained well, ranging from accessible easy trails to rough dry riverbeds to adventure trails involving rope bridges. Beautiful views. You can even go tubing down part of the chasm!

We did both the ropes course and the float and we had a blast! I recommend the tubes if the weather allows as it was nice to float at your own pace. The staff were all very nice and it was a great time. My only wish is there were more opportunities to get water on the trail. We tried to bring very little with us at the lockers were up at the visitor center but we were disappointed there was no where to get water after the ropes course. On a hot day remember to bring your own hydration.

In recent years this private park has undergone some serious improvements, which I was very happy to see. Park buildings were refinished, more of the railings were replaced, safety was increased along many trails, and in general it's a much happier place to visit. Worth the drive!

A spectacular sight to see. Fall is a great time of year to go. You need to be able to go up a lot of stairs and handle a lot of walking.

A must see! Great easy walking trails. We had a senior and a baby on a carrier. Although lots of stairs to go up to, it doesn't seem so bad because of the beautiful scenery.

Super pretty hike with some rough terrain. There's no wall scaling even on the difficult tracks. Most hikers with a stout walking stick should have an enjoyable few hours. Don't expect a wilderness trek though. There's an adventure park feel to it, between the rafters and the guided tours. It's a good place for families with kids.
